Depends: On the weather and health of child. Standard would be 2-4 oz of water. If weather is hot then maybe up to 8 oz. If child is a picky eater and hard to feed, then 2-3 oz a day. Water is empty calories and can be filling so a small and "underweight" child would want calories..Diluted milk with water would help too. Extra water is great...But do not stress if your child doesn't love it.
